Festive Fruit Tart Recipe
  • Prep: 20 min. Bake: 10 min. + cooling
  • Yield: 12 Servings
20 10 30

Ingredients

  • Pastry for single-crust pie (9 inches)
  • 1 package (8 ounces) cream cheese, softened
  • 3 tablespoons s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 3/4 teaspoon almond extract, divided
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ries
  • 1 cup fresh raspberries
  • 1 medium ripe peach or nectarines, peeled and sliced
  • 2 tablespoons apricot preserves

Directions

  • Press pastry onto the bottom and up the sides of an ungreased 9-in. tart pan with a removable bottom; trim edges. Generously prick the bottom with a fork. Bake at 450° for 10-12 minutes or until golden brown. Cool completely on a wire rack.
  • In a small bowl, beat the cream cheese, sugar, vanilla and 1/2 teaspoon almond extract until smooth; spread over crust. Arrange fruit over cream cheese mixture.
  • In a microwave, heat preserves and remaining extract, uncovered, on high for 20-30 seconds or until warm. Brush over fruit. Store in the refrigerator. Yield: 12 servings.

Nutritional Analysis: 1 piece equals 264 calories, 16 g fat (8 g saturated fat), 27 mg cholesterol, 191 mg sodium, 27 g carbohydrate, 1 g fiber, 3 g protein.

Originally published as Festive Fruit Tart in Quick Cooking July/August 2004, p44
